Fill the Z83 for this postRequirements
Minimum requirements: Applicants must be in a possession of a Grade 12 Certificate and a National Diploma in Public Management / Public Administration / Business Administration / Business Management / Management or equivalent qualification. Minimum of 3 years’ experience in strategy planning or monitoring and evaluation in a government environment. A valid driver’s licence. Job related knowledge: Knowledge in government planning cycle (Medium Term Expenditure Framework (MTEF), Medium-Term Development Plan (MTDP), outcomes approach, etc.). Government policies related to strategic planning, monitoring and evaluation, outcomes approach, and those related to the Department of Land Reform and Rural Development. Basic research. Developing indicators and managing performance information. Job related skills: Computer literacy. Report writing. Communication (verbal and written) and interpersonal relations. Information collection analysis and interpretation. Organisational and coordination. Analytical. Teamwork.
Duties
Understand departmental planning processes by arranging, coordinating, and facilitating planning workshops. Arrange and coordinate planning workshops will include sending invitations, securing of venues, crafting agendas and circulation thereof. Facilitate events during and after planning workshops by ensuring that information gathered during and after planning workshops is disseminated to stakeholders and feedback is provided within set timelines. Gather, analyse and organise information in preparation for strategic planning workshops and documents. Collect planning information from branches, provinces analysed in terms of relevance and applicability. Check reliability before being presented to the planning session. Conduct the development of Annual Performance Plans (APP) and Branch Annual Operational Plans (AOP). Coordinate inputs towards APP and AOP for alignment to the Strategic Plan and the Medium-Term Development Plan (MTDP) documents. Align information to high level plans of the government. Conduct reviews and re-alignment of Annual Performance Plan and Strategic Plan (SP). Assist in coordinating and facilitating the review and re-alignment of the APP and SP. Realign plans taking into consideration resources at the department’s disposal and current performance trends. Assist in coordinating the process of developing the departmental planning guidelines. Provide technical support to provinces during the department of Integrated Operational Plans (IOP). Provide technical support to provinces during the development of IOPs.
